Answer» Hey, I'm just starting to use html, and I'm starting to GET the hang of it, but when I test the code on an internet page, there's added words before and after some of my text like "\par\par\par" or "\par\cf1\f1". I was wondering if someone knew what that meant?? or what I'm doing wrong with the codes?? Or if that will go away once I actually upload the page?? Because most everything else came out RIGHT like my fonts and the table I made, etc. It's just these strange extra half words, letters, and symbols in random places. Any help would be greatly appreciated!!! Thanks!!how are you TESTING the page?I created the html document in WordPad and then I opened my internet browser to open the html file. I read somewhere that that's the easiest way to test the html page. Does that make SENSE? I'm sorry, it's hard to describe. Any help would be great. Thanks!! Try editing the html docs in notepad instead of wordpad. Wordpad ADDS all sorts of extra stuff to the document. |
